visa enquiry

  • please tell me about my visa is submitt

    Mohd Saud Siddiqui 10 Jan 2009, 10:57 - Report
These Forums are no longer active. To post a new discussion, please visit our new Saudi Arabia Forums.

Visit visa

These Forums are no longer active. To post a new discussion, please visit our new Saudi Arabia Forums.